Transaction ec1109792b2a4af1bdaa3e74344d540d24a27df37304d419d98052fa974afa5b
1 Input
1 Output
-
ec1109792b2a4af1bdaa3e74344d540d24a27df37304d419d98052fa974afa5b:0
- value
- 324084
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cfc4cd951c99a9eb1afcbe936eab123634973fa
- address
- bc1qmn7yek23exdfavd0e05nd643yd35jul6t58lgv